Should a tired deck be painted, stained or oiled? Is a localised repair enough, or is the coating failing widely enough to justify a full repaint? These comparisons set out the appearance, maintenance and protection trade-offs for each choice.
Each guide explains the conditions where one option performs better than the other, so the decision is based on the state of the surface rather than on whichever option sounds cheapest at the time.
All of our guides are written for coastal Queensland conditions — intense UV, humidity, salt-laden sea breezes off Hervey Bay and a storm season running from November through March. Nothing here is generic advice lifted from a colder climate.
